The different power output between the variants of the 2.0 black top in their native installations are down to the external components that are
connected to the engine - the internal bits are all the same. The externally mounted bits including inlet pipework, inlet and exhaust manifolds,
throttle bodies and ECU vary depending on the donor car, as do the ancillaries attached such as PAS and A/C pumps.
Once all this is stripped off, then engines are the same.
